Rain, Thunderstorms Expected to Dampen Fourth of July for Parts of Gulf Thunderstorms expected to hit Florida while extreme heat threatened areas of Texas and Louisiana. Rain and thunderstorm forecast for the Fourth of July from the National Weather Service on July 2, 2025. TAMPA BAY, Fla.—People looking to celebrate the Fourth of July on the Gulf along Florida’s Peninsula should plan for rain, according to the National Weather Service. predicted that most of Florida’s Gulf Coast would experience rainfall and thunderstorms throughout the day on July 4. predicted that...
